Sony screwed up the Vita not with hardware decisions, but their decision to not market it as an actual serious handheld device and to not support it like they did the PSP. Their refusal to allow third-party memory cards and never drop the absurd prices on their proprietary memory cards did nothing to help either. The fact that other notable 3rd party companies didn't feel like making software for it is a big reason why it wasn't a big success.
